When we think of tribes, the first thing that comes to mind is, What did those tribesmen and women believe in? What were their customs and beliefs? Thats what I asked about the Konyak tribe that was nestled in Nagaland, India, in regard to the famous headhunters.

Headhunting was the war-art of capturing the head of an enemy, which, was seen as a rite of passage for young boys to turn into men. Capturing the head of an enemy meant to capture the spirit that the enemy had... more

Despite most images existing exclusively in digital format these days, there is a good choice of portable photo printers available in the market and Canon has just added a brand new option to the segment in the shape of the Zoemini.

At 160 g and measuring only 118 x 82 x 19 mm, the Canon Zoemini is lighter and smaller than most comparable products and very similar in size to the smartphone you would typically pair it with, making it easily storable in any bag.
